Loving 6th Grade!
By Karline

Clip to ScrapBook   
I have been teaching 6th grade for 9 years and I love it! Yes, 6th graders have their challenging moments, but all grade levels do! I always thought that I would want to teach the little ones--after a great primary student
teaching experience and a BAD upper elementary experience--but then I entered the "real world" and realized that I wouldn't have much of a choice--I just needed to find a teaching job! When I was called to interview for a middle school position, I was a bit reluctant, but I went for it and am very happy! Many districts in my area (I am from NJ) hire for "elementary positions"--meaning
that after you are hired, they place you somewhere K-6 depending upon need. You are not given a whole lot of choice.
My suggestion--follow your heart, as others have said--AND try to get experience in EVERY grade level while you are still in college--and later through subbing. This will help you choose your favorite age group and provide you with a resume that administrators will jump on!
